OnSite Specialist - Bronx, NY

Stryker is a leading medical technology company, and they are seeking an OnSite Specialist to provide clinical surgical support during procedures. The role involves managing equipment, troubleshooting devices, and ensuring high levels of service in surgical settings.

Responsibilities

Provides clinical surgical support by managing all relevant equipment
Anticipates related device needs of the O.R. staff and surgeon during surgical procedures
Is responsible for trouble-shooting and maintaining Stryker equipment and or other related devices
Works with surgeons, O.R. personnel, central processing, biomedical and all other related personnel
Maintains knowledge base of equipment and disposable products through Stryker education training programs
Provide physicians and OR personnel with information on new and current products
Must be able to accurately and honestly record and report data metrics related to all specific job functions on a monthly basis
Responsible for maintaining up-to-date account information to ensure continuous high levels of service at the account
Accurately records and reports all surgical procedure information
Adheres to all Stryker and medical facility policies, standards and procedures
Must be able to analyze and resolve both routine and non-routine product issues expediently using independent judgment
The ability to provide on-call services, as required, by the medical facility
Set up Stryker towers, booms, lights, and integrated suite systems per surgeon preference
Confirm equipment functionality and image routing prior to each procedure
Adjust camera, monitor, and device settings intraoperatively
Provide immediate troubleshooting of endoscopy and integration systems
Manage post-procedure breakdown and staging of all Stryker equipment
Clean/disinfect towers and components, restock consumables, and perform basic maintenance
Educate OR and SPD staff on proper use and troubleshooting of Stryker products
Support video conferencing, DICOM transfers, and EMR connectivity (where applicable)
